The Ñancahuazú Guerrilla or Ejército de Liberación Nacional de Bolivia ( National Liberation Army of Bolivia; ELN) was a group of mainly Bolivian and Cuban guerrillas led by the guerrilla leader Che Guevara which was active in the Cordillera Province of Bolivia from 1966 to 1967.

    • 3 November 1966 – 9 October 1967, (11 months and 6 days)
    • Bolivia
    • Bolivian government victory, Che Guevara executed
